How Emerging Food Supply Trends Are Redefining Consumer Buying Decisions

Bryan Davis by Bryan Davis
May 20, 2026
in Foods
Reading Time: 5 mins read
0
0
SHARES
2
VIEWS
Share on FacebookShare on Twitter
Emerging Food Supply Trends

Emerging trends across the food supply chain are reshaping how consumers make purchasing decisions. Meat producers are responding to sourcing transparency. Beverage brands are leaning into functional ingredients. Packaged goods companies are reformulating products around cleaner labels and sustainability. 

Each category faces its own pressures, and consumers are evaluating them through distinct standards. Grocery choices now reflect health priorities, environmental awareness, and a growing demand for accountability. A closer look at specific segments of the food industry reveals how these forces guide everyday buying behavior.

Produce Supply Chains and the Rise of Regenerative Agriculture

Fresh produce has become central to conversations about sustainability. Shoppers increasingly care about how fruits and vegetables are grown, harvested, and transported. Soil health, crop rotation, and reduced chemical inputs influence purchasing decisions in ways that were rare a decade ago. Regenerative agriculture appeals to consumers who want farming systems that replenish land rather than exhaust it.

Farmers and distributors have responded with clearer messaging about growing practices and seasonal cycles. Labels that highlight organic certification or regional sourcing often carry more weight when paired with transparent explanations. Consumers connect freshness with environmental responsibility, which strengthens loyalty to brands that communicate these values effectively. 

Beef Supply Chains and the Demand for Transparency

Beef remains one of the most scrutinized categories in the grocery store. Buyers look beyond marbling and price to understand how cattle are raised, what they are fed, and how land is managed. Grass-fed claims, pasture access, and humane handling standards influence purchasing decisions in meaningful ways. Production methods shape perception long before marketing messages do.

Clear sourcing practices and responsible land stewardship now serve as baseline expectations rather than premium extras. Dairy and Alternatives: Health-Driven Reformulation

Dairy products compete directly with plant-based alternatives in today’s refrigerated aisle. Consumers compare them through a health-centered lens, focusing on protein content, sugar levels, fat composition, and digestibility. Traditional milk now sits beside almond, oat, and soy beverages that target specific dietary preferences. This side-by-side placement encourages closer evaluation and more deliberate choices.

Brands are responding with targeted improvements and clearer positioning. Key shifts include:

  • Higher protein fortification in plant-based drinks 
  • Reduced added sugars in flavored options 
  • Lactose-free and ultra-filtered dairy expansion 
  • Shorter ingredient lists to meet clean-label demand 
  • Clear front-of-package nutrition highlights for quick comparison. 

Packaged Foods: Clean Labels and Ingredient Simplicity

Packaged foods once dominated shelves without much scrutiny. Today, consumers examine ingredient lists with greater attention. Shorter lists filled with recognizable components carry strong appeal. Artificial preservatives, synthetic dyes, and complex chemical names often discourage purchases.

Manufacturers have adjusted by simplifying formulations and highlighting transparency. Brands that explain why each ingredient appears in a product create a sense of openness. Clean labeling reflects a broader desire for authenticity and control. Consumers want to understand what they are feeding themselves and their families. 

Beverage Industry: Functional Ingredients and Wellness Appeal

Beverages have evolved beyond simple refreshment. Consumers now seek drinks that contribute to hydration, energy balance, digestive health, or mental focus. Functional ingredients such as probiotics, electrolytes, and botanical extracts attract attention in crowded aisles. These additions give beverages a defined purpose.

Marketing strategies emphasize measurable benefits and clear usage occasions. Shoppers treat drinks as part of daily wellness routines rather than occasional indulgences. This shift influences pricing and brand positioning across the category. Products that communicate specific value tend to stand out. Beverage companies that align innovation with credible health narratives continue to capture consumer interest.

Prepared Meals and Meal Kits: Convenience with Accountability

Demand for prepared meals and meal kits continues to grow as schedules become more demanding. Consumers value time-saving solutions, yet they still expect ingredient quality and sourcing transparency. Convenience alone no longer guarantees repeat purchases. Buyers want reassurance that shortcuts do not compromise standards.

Meal kit services respond by highlighting farm partnerships, portion control, and balanced nutrition. Clear sourcing information reduces hesitation and builds trust. Packaging improvements that reduce waste also influence perception. Shoppers gravitate toward options that respect both their time and their values. This balance defines success in a category built on efficiency.

Grain and Bakery Products: Ancient Varieties and Ingredient Revival

Interest in grains has shifted toward heritage varieties and minimally processed flours. Consumers show growing curiosity about ingredients such as spelt, farro, millet, and heritage wheat. These grains feel closer to traditional food systems and less industrial in nature. That perception influences buying decisions in bread, cereal, and snack categories.

Bakeries and packaged brands highlight fermentation methods, whole grain content, and sourcing origins to attract attention. Sourdough and sprouted grains signal craftsmanship and digestibility. Shoppers associate these qualities with authenticity and nutritional value. 

Global Food Brands: Cultural Authenticity and Storytelling

Global flavors now hold a steady place in mainstream grocery stores. Consumers seek more than novelty. They look for products that reflect real culinary traditions and credible origins. Authentic spices, cooking techniques, and regional recipes carry a strong appeal.

Brands that invest in storytelling build deeper connections with shoppers. Clear explanations about heritage and preparation methods add context to unfamiliar ingredients. Cultural respect and accurate representation strengthen brand reputation. Consumers reward companies that approach global cuisine with care and clarity.

Emerging food supply trends influence each category in distinct ways. Produce buyers focus on soil health and regenerative farming. Beef consumers demand traceability and responsible land management. Dairy shoppers compare nutrition and ingredient clarity. Packaged food customers prioritize clean labels. Beverage buyers look for functional benefits that fit daily routines.

Prepared meals must balance speed with accountability. Grain and bakery products gain traction through heritage ingredients and transparent processing. Global brands succeed when authenticity shapes their message. Each segment reflects a different set of consumer expectations, yet a common thread runs through them all: informed decision-making.
